Title:   ARRETINE CUP WITH IN PLANTA PEDIS
Category Code:   C
Year:   2013
Object Number:   11
Description:   Cup with flaring ring foot, nippled undersurface. Shape closest to C-1942-141.
Decoration:   Red slip over all, two concentric circles around stamp.
Writing:   stamp. In planta pedis in center of interior base, Latin: CCLSABI (AB is ligatured). Closest to C-1936-1488. Cf. O-C, no. 455.
Material:   Fine reddish yellow clay with rare visible inclusions
Munsell Color:   Clay: 5YR 6/6 (reddish yellow), Slip: 2.5YR 5/8 (red)
Condition:   Fragment. Single frgt preserves 90% base of cup, edges chipped.
Dimensions Actual:   Diam. of base 0.038
Weight Description:   0.011
Weight:   0.011
Period:   Early Roman (44BC-1/2 2nd c AD)
Chronology:   Claudian
